Output ef398397da22db250a858c33f9aa1cbe2854cb8a2fbafbdf7da1a00b00a79133:0

value
18227044
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 989b457ed37384c23ba1405f1877e49600d1e611 OP_EQUALVERIFY OP_CHECKSIG
address
1EuuicKAVvgFpuEMEYYfY2SMCQkS7dGLMA
transaction
ef398397da22db250a858c33f9aa1cbe2854cb8a2fbafbdf7da1a00b00a79133
confirmations
598679
spent
true